Meaning & usage

noun/ˈkju.za//ˈkju.sa/
  1. enclosure (in a field etc.)

    feminine
  2. sluice

    feminine
  3. lock (on a canal)

    feminine
  4. conclusion, closing

    feminine
Where this word comes from

Deverbal formed with the feminine past participle of chiudere (“to close”).
